Destiny 2 plans “Code on Energy Drink” campaign, but not with Red Bull

In Destiny 2, there seems to be a deal in the works again. Buyers of energy drinks are expected to receive codes for Destiny 2. This involves gear and additional chances to win, although there was so much trouble with a similar promotion in Destiny 1.

Red Bull Codes were quite chaotic back then – Bungie is doing it again

The “Red Bull” promo from Destiny is still remembered by many Guardians.

Back then, players could find certain codes on “Red Bull” cans sold by the convenience store chain 7-Eleven.

However, the special promo cans were not available in Germany. They were imported, sold under the table, and there were key generators because the code was too simple, and oh … it was a can drama in the summer of 2015.

Red-Bull-Destiny

At Red Bull, it was about an exclusive multi-part quest that ended with a Sparrow and a Ghost appearing.

Activision and Bungie seem to fondly remember this campaign and say to themselves: That was great. Let’s do it again!

Rockstar Energy – Gear and Motorcycle

However, not with Red Bull, but with “Rockstar Energy”. As reported by the English-speaking site Gamerant, cans have already appeared showing a Guardian without his helmet, hanging out on a can.

The advertising part of the message is “Score Loots with Cans”, something like “Grab loot with cans.” The prizes mentioned include:

  • In-game gear
  • as well as a chance to win “Limited Edition Games”, “PlayStation 4 Pro Consoles”, and “Husqvarna Motorcycles.”

This campaign seems to be intended for Great Britain. The codes are expected to be redeemable starting September 1st, it is said.

Bungie has yet to comment on the matter. Apparently, the campaign was supposed to be announced later. However, the first cans are already in circulation, and nothing escapes the internet.

Whether the Destiny 2 promo campaign will also come to Germany this time or if there will be another can drama remains to be seen.
